On the occasion of World Senior Citizen’s Day 2025, P. D. Hinduja Hospital & Medical Research Centre today inaugurated its first-of-its-kind dedicated Geriatric Clinic committed to providing comprehensive care for senior citizens.
The clinic was inaugurated by Mr. Gautam Khanna, Chief Executive Officer, Mrs. Usha S. Raheja, Trustee, Mr. Joy Chakraborty, Chief Operating Officer and Dr. Sanjay Agarwala, Director of Professional Services. Led by Dr. Aarthi Kannan, a USA trained Clinical Fellow in Geriatric Medicine from Stanford University, the clinic will focus on healthy aging, chronic disease management, and preventive care for seniors.
According to United Nations Population Division, India’s elderly population will double by 2050, with more than 20 percent of the population belonging to 60 plus age group. This shift in demographics bring a distinct set of health concerns like managing multiple chronic conditions, preventing falls, mobility issues, cognitive decline and the need for comprehensive care across specialties. These challenges require a coordinated and holistic approach tailored specifically for older adults.
To address these needs, the Geriatric Clinic will offer preventive and curative guidance for seniors, including those who are otherwise healthy, on how to continue ageing well even while managing co-morbidities. The hospital has also introduced specially designed senior citizen health packages with access to geriatric consultants, along with home visit services in select areas.

The clinic will offer a comprehensive spectrum of care tailored to the unique needs of seniors. These include complete health evaluation and medical management, memory and cognitive assessment, polypharmacy/multiple medication management, fall prevention, bone and muscle health, gait and balance disorders, continence management, nutrition guidanceand emotional well-being support. The clinic will also guide elderly towards advance care planning and support family members and caregivers with crucial education, information and resources to help care for their loved ones.
